如何通过AI对话API开发虚拟助手应用?
在这个数字化时代,人工智能(AI)技术已经深入到我们的日常生活中。而AI对话API作为一种强大的技术,可以让我们轻松地开发出各种虚拟助手应用。本文将讲述一位开发者通过AI对话API开发虚拟助手应用的故事,希望对广大开发者有所启发。
故事的主人公叫李明,是一名年轻的软件开发工程师。他热衷于AI技术,一直想开发一款具有实用价值的虚拟助手应用。在一次偶然的机会,他了解到了AI对话API,这让他眼前一亮,仿佛找到了实现梦想的钥匙。
李明深知,要开发一款成功的虚拟助手应用,首先需要有一个清晰的目标。他决定从自己最熟悉的生活场景入手,打造一款可以解决日常生活中的繁琐问题的虚拟助手。
第一步,李明开始研究AI对话API的相关知识。他查阅了大量的资料,了解了API的基本原理、功能以及使用方法。在掌握了这些基础知识后,他开始着手搭建开发环境。
第二步,李明确定了虚拟助手应用的基本功能。他希望通过这款应用,用户可以轻松地获取天气预报、交通路况、新闻资讯等实用信息。此外,他还希望加入一些趣味性的功能,如笑话、谜语等,让用户在使用过程中感受到愉悦。
第三步,李明开始编写代码。他选择了Python作为开发语言,因为它具有简单易学、功能强大的特点。在编写代码的过程中,他遇到了很多难题,但他并没有放弃。通过查阅资料、请教同事,他逐步克服了这些困难。
在开发过程中,李明遇到了两个关键问题:
如何让虚拟助手理解用户的需求?为了解决这个问题,他采用了自然语言处理(NLP)技术。通过对用户输入的文本进行分析,虚拟助手可以准确地理解用户的意图,并给出相应的回答。
如何让虚拟助手具备较强的学习能力?为了解决这个问题,他采用了机器学习(ML)技术。通过不断学习用户与虚拟助手的交互数据,虚拟助手可以逐渐提高自己的智能水平。
经过几个月的努力,李明终于完成了虚拟助手应用的开发。他将其命名为“小智”,寓意这款应用可以成为用户的智慧助手。
为了让“小智”更好地服务于用户,李明在应用中加入了以下功能:
语音识别:用户可以通过语音输入指令,让“小智”完成特定任务。
图像识别:用户可以通过上传图片,让“小智”识别出图片中的物体、场景等信息。
智能推荐:根据用户的历史行为和偏好,为用户提供个性化的推荐内容。
闲聊功能:让用户与“小智”进行轻松愉快的对话,缓解生活中的压力。
在应用上线后,李明积极推广“小智”,邀请亲朋好友体验。他们纷纷对这款应用给予了高度评价,认为“小智”确实为他们解决了许多实际问题。
然而,李明并没有因此而满足。他深知,要想在竞争激烈的虚拟助手市场中脱颖而出,必须不断优化产品。于是,他开始收集用户反馈,针对用户提出的问题进行改进。
在接下来的时间里,李明对“小智”进行了多次升级。他引入了更多实用功能,如智能家居控制、购物助手等。同时,他还对虚拟助手的智能水平进行了提升,使其可以更好地理解用户的需求。
如今,“小智”已经成为了市场上的一款知名虚拟助手应用。它不仅为用户提供了便捷的生活服务,还让李明实现了自己的梦想。而这一切,都离不开AI对话API的强大支持。
通过这个故事,我们可以看到,AI对话API为开发者提供了无限可能。只要我们发挥创意,结合AI技术,就能开发出各种具有实用价值的虚拟助手应用。相信在不久的将来,AI技术将为我们的生活带来更多惊喜。
猜你喜欢:AI聊天软件